Output d593823034ea6561e21a4c73a99131c512601559e39bfabad499c209166dd1fe:1
- value
- 2668930177
- script pubkey
- OP_0 OP_PUSHBYTES_20 06e4ba74ed0e45034f16e4b4747a0f0ea3b7d4af
- address
- tb1qqmjt5a8dpezsxnckuj68g7s0p63m0490evml2d
- transaction
- d593823034ea6561e21a4c73a99131c512601559e39bfabad499c209166dd1fe